use crate::ops::filter_type;
use crate::DynamicImage;
use mlua::{AnyUserData, Error, Lua};
pub(super) fn handle(
_lua: &Lua,
(ud, nwidth, nheight, filter_string): (AnyUserData, u32, u32, String),
) -> Result<DynamicImage, Error> {
let image = ud.borrow::<DynamicImage>()?;
let filter = filter_type::parse(filter_string.as_str())?;
let resized = image::imageops::resize(&image.delegate, nwidth, nheight, filter);
Ok(DynamicImage {
delegate: image::DynamicImage::from(resized),
})
}
#[cfg(test)]
mod tests {
use mlua::Lua;
use std::error::Error;
#[test]
fn resize() -> Result<(), Box<dyn Error>> {
let lua = Lua::new();
crate::preload(&lua)?;
let script = r#"
local image, imageops = require('image'), require('image.ops')
local img = image.open('testdata/fractal.png')
local resized = imageops.resize(img, 224, 224, 'triangle')
return resized:height(), resized:width()
"#;
let (height, width): (u32, u32) = lua.load(script).eval()?;
assert_eq!(height, 224);
assert_eq!(width, 224);
Ok(())
}
}
